Lamola said that the department did not employ dentists on a permanent basis as this category of health professionals were specialists and were not available.
This was in response to Parliamentary questions from IFP MP Themba Msimang who said that the facility did not have any dentist appointed on a permanent basis.
‘Inmates at Pollsmoor Correctional Centre had access to dental services provided through a visiting sessional dentist on a weekly basis and when the services of the visiting dentist were not available during the Covid-19 pandemic period, inmates that were requiring those services were referred to the provincial department of health’s local facilities, such as the department of health’s facilities in the same district as the correctional facility.
‘This arrangement is facilitating the humane treatment of inmates by ensuring accessibility of continual dental health-care services.’
